Hello humankindness Dignity Health Medical Group is the employed physician group of Dignity Health Arizona.

Dignity Health Medical Group (DHMG) employs approximately 200 providers and 500 support staff that cover a wide variety of specialties.

The medical group has had tremendous success over the past few years and now provides more than 73 subspecialty services.

The physicians provide clinical services in their areas of specialty and many serve in pivotal academic research and leadership roles.

DHMG is also heavily involved in preparing tomorrows healthcare providers. DHMG has 84 medical school students and approximately 200 residents and fellows throughout the 25 academic programs. Clinical services are complemented with translational and bench research to augment medical education for residents and students. The mission of Dignity Health Medical Group is consistent with Dignity Healths mission and St. Josephs guiding principles with a focus on innovative clinical care and the pursuit of excellence through scholarly activities.

As part of the Dignity Health hospital system DHMG has full access to the staff and all facilities on our hospital campuses.

This unique relationship with our hospital allows Dignity Health Medical Group to provide its patients with state-of-the-art patient services including care of the poor and disenfranchised.

Responsibilities

SUMMARY - Under the direction of department leadership the QA Specialist is responsible for delivering effective training and support to all end users within the clinical care locations. This position ensures that training is customer focused and needs based. The QA Specialist has delegated responsibility for problem solving and assessing processes and issues. The QA Specialist conducts audits for quality of tasks in the electronic health record providing feedback to leadership team. Audits for accuracy and completeness of contact center tasks. The QA Specialist provides feedback and guidance to contact center staff on areas of improvement. The QA Specialist determines best practices to support the continuing knowledge growth of Dignity Health Medical Group.
